+* {Allow mounts from unprivileged clients}
+
+  In environments where root access on client machines is not generally
+  available, some measure of security can be obtained by ensuring that only NFS
+  clients originating from privileged ports can connect to the NFS server. This
+  feature is referred to as "port monitoring." This feature is not enabled by default
+  in the HDFS NFS Gateway, but can be optionally enabled by setting the
+  following config in hdfs-site.xml on the NFS Gateway machine:
+
+-------------------------------------------------------------------
+<property>
+  <name>nfs.port.monitoring.disabled</name>
+  <value>false</value>
+</property>
+-------------------------------------------------------------------
